Abstract
An electric vehicle such as a hybrid electric vehicle (HEV), a plug-in hybrid electric vehicle (PHEV), and a battery-only electric vehicle (BEV) includes a traction battery. A torque command is generated for a motor such that a traction battery electrically connected therewith outputs a discharge current having an alternating current (AC) component to cause a temperature of the traction battery to increase.
